Highlight with High-Gloss: Reflect the Light

High-gloss trim adds subtle shine and draws the eye to beautiful architectural features.
High-gloss trim adds subtle shine and draws the eye to beautiful architectural features.
Save

I once made the mistake of choosing a flat finish for trim in a sunlit hallway—big regret! Now, I always recommend semi-gloss or high-gloss paint for trim, because it bounces light and makes architectural details sing.

Try Picture Frame Molding for Wall Art Without Paint

Picture frame molding adds dimension and a gallery feel to otherwise plain walls.
Picture frame molding adds dimension and a gallery feel to otherwise plain walls.
Save

For a client who couldn’t commit to bold wallpaper, I installed picture frame molding and painted the inside a slightly different hue—it looked like custom wall art, with zero commitment. This trick brings instant texture and sophistication to blank walls.
